About the School

  • Brick and Mortar School works mainly with students wiith learning Difficulties.
  • Teaches reading as well as full curriculum to acheive a High School diploma.
  • Eagle Nest also has a Distant Learning facility...contact is dr.
  • Doug Boucher' (850)596-1625.
